PALACIO DE LA DIPUTACIÓN
Read moreThe Palace of the Government of Vizcaya, built between 1890 and 1900, is one of the most remarkable examples of Basque eclecticism, which freely combines elements of classical architecture to better blur references. The interior of the building, richly decorated with marble, mirrors and works of art, also preserves beautiful frescoes in the Salón del Trono. After the construction of this palace, which marks the apogee of the eclectic style in the Basque country, it is the modernist current that will dominate the architecture of the city from 1900.

CASTILLO DE BUTRÓN
Read moreThis romantic castle has a little resemblance to the bavarian castles. An enchanting place, with all its maze-like towers and its levels that bring back for us during knights. Also a park of great ecological wealth, with no fewer than 70 species of exotic and endemic trees. The head office at the origin of the chalk-lining of Butrón and the castle was built in the 13th century. In the 19th century, the castle was restored, skilfully and in the greatest respect for its medieval origins, by the architect Francisco de Cubas.

CALZADA ROMANA
Read moreThe old roman road bear witness to the presence of the Romans in Encartaciones. Its layout dates from the 1st century and allowed the transportation of goods from Herrera de Pisuerga (Palencia) to Castro Urdiales (Cantabria).
